We have talked about lots of potential trips to WDW. We have really loved the low crowds in September so Sept 2016 would be a possibility, but it will likely be sometime after that. We would really like to go in the winter too, and maybe see the resorts decorated for Christmas.

I really like September and now with having experienced Food and Wine I'd really love to visit again that time of year. I'm not sure about a Christmas trip, life is so busy around that time of year I just can't see it happening. I like the idea of a February trip though.

As far as resorts are concerned, WL is our favorite. (Big surprise). Really though, we talk about other resorts and just can't see ourselves paying more to stay somewhere else. If we decide to save some money, POR would be a leading candidate, even in a non-preferred room if we were going by ourselves. We look at the Values too, especially POP, but just can't get over the Double beds. Since we will likely go for another long trip to justify the airfare cost, we don't want to spend 10+ nights on small beds.

I really liked POR and I'm not sure what the threshold would be to bump to WL. I just really liked saving the money and I liked the room a lot. I can't see a value resort until they do something about the beds. There just isn't enough room for me to spread out ;).

For an even more economical trip, we are really thinking that renting points and staying at OKW would be nice. We could handle the lack of a cancellation policy, and wouldn't have a problem staying committed to it once we make the decision to go.
